Overview of Gene Research
Mc3r, the melanocortin 3 receptor, is a G-protein coupled receptor. It is mainly known as a regulator of the appetite/hunger balance mechanisms. It is also involved in the central melanocortin system, which is crucial for energy homeostasis [1]. Genetic models, such as gene knockout (KO) mouse models, have been instrumental in studying its functions.
Mice lacking Mc3r have shown delayed sexual maturation, insensitivity of reproductive cycle length to nutritional perturbation, reduced linear growth, lean mass, and circulating levels of IGF1 [2]. In humans, carriers of loss-of-function mutations in MC3R also have a later onset of puberty. Functionally damaging variants in MC3R are overrepresented in individuals with constitutional delay of growth and puberty (CDGP) [3]. Inhibition of MC3R in mice improves the dose-responsiveness to anorexigenic agents like Glucagon-like peptide 1 (GLP1) agonists [4].
In conclusion, Mc3r plays essential roles in regulating sexual maturation, linear growth, lean mass accrual, and appetite. KO mouse models have been key in revealing its role in CDGP. These findings enhance our understanding of the biological processes regulated by Mc3r and its potential implications in related disease conditions.
